What is a 5 Wire Wiper Motor?

A 5 wire wiper motor is a type of motor used to control the windshield wiper blades in your vehicle. This motor has five wires, which are used to control the speed and direction of the motor. The five wires are:

Wire Color Function
Black Ground
Green Low Speed
Yellow High Speed
Blue Park
Red Power

Power Supply

The power supply wire is the red wire in the diagram. This wire should be connected to a 12V power source. The power source should be able to handle the current requirements of the wiper motor.

Ground Wire

The ground wire is the black wire in the diagram. This wire should be connected to the vehicle’s chassis or ground point. It provides a path for the current to flow back to the battery.

Low Speed Wire

The low speed wire is the green wire in the diagram. This wire is used to control the wiper motor at low speed. When this wire is connected to the power source, it will cause the wiper motor to rotate at low speed.

High Speed Wire

The high speed wire is the yellow wire in the diagram. This wire is used to control the wiper motor at high speed. When this wire is connected to the power source, it will cause the wiper motor to rotate at high speed.

Park Wire

The park wire is the blue wire in the diagram. This wire is used to park the wiper blades in their resting position when the wiper switch is turned off. Frequently Asked Questions

1. What causes a wiper motor to fail?

A wiper motor can fail due to various reasons, such as worn out brushes, damaged gears or worn out bearings. Corrosion or moisture can also cause the wiper motor to fail.

2. Can I replace a 5 wire wiper motor with a 2 wire wiper motor?

No, you cannot replace a 5 wire wiper motor with a 2 wire wiper motor as they have different wiring schemes and functionalities.

3. How do I test a wiper motor?

You can test a wiper motor by checking the continuity of the wires and testing the motor’s resistance. You can also connect the motor to a power source and check its speed and direction.

4. Can I repair a wiper motor?

Yes, you can repair a wiper motor by replacing the worn out components such as the brushes, gears or bearings. However, it is recommended to replace the entire motor if it has major damage or wear and tear.
